About  Terminal Block Adapters

Terminal block adapters play a crucial role in facilitating the conversion to or from a terminal block connector. These adapters offer versatility by providing options for different position and row combinations on the terminal block side, allowing for seamless integration into various electrical systems. The adapters are designed to accommodate a range of connector types, including card edge, D-sub, quick connects, rectangular, solder tabs, and other terminal blocks. This broad compatibility ensures that the terminal block adapters can be used in diverse applications and with different types of equipment, making them highly adaptable. One key feature of terminal block adapters is their ability to support a variety of wire gauges, ranging from 30 AWG to 8 AWG. This wide range of supported wire gauges allows for greater flexibility in connecting different types of wires and cables, ensuring compatibility with various electrical components and systems. By offering multiple position and row combinations, as well as compatibility with different connector types and wire gauges, terminal block adapters provide a versatile solution for adapting to or from a terminal block connector. This adaptability makes them essential components in electrical systems, enabling seamless connectivity and integration across a wide range of applications.
